Send us Fan MailNever Been Promoted Podcast with Thomas HelfrichRoman Villard, founder of Full Send Finance, shares his journey into the world of accounting and finance, where he aims to revolutionize how businesses leverage data and technology. Roman discusses the critical role of financial processes and tools in driving business growth, along with actionable insights for entrepreneurs navigating their own scaling journeys.About Roman Villard:Roman Villard is the founder of Full Send Finance, a company dedicated to providing outsourced accounting, financial services, and data analytics for small to medium-sized businesses (SMBs) in the $1M to $50M range. With a focus on improving efficiency, scalability, and decision-making, Roman’s mission is to empower businesses with the financial insights they need to succeed.In this episode, Thomas and Roman discuss:The Intersection of Technology and AccountingRoman explains how technology is reshaping accounting and finance. He emphasizes the importance of implementing the right financial tech stack to create scalable operations and deliver actionable insights for SMBs.Navigating the Challenges of EntrepreneurshipRoman shares his personal experience transitioning from a secure role to launching his own company. He reflects on the fears, risks, and rewards of starting a business, highlighting the importance of family support and planning in making the leap.The Evolving Role of Data in BusinessRoman outlines why data is becoming the most valuable asset for businesses, especially as AI and automation play a larger role in decision-making. He provides practical advice for developing a data strategy that enhances internal efficiency and fosters better decision-making.Key Takeaways:Leveraging Technology for ScalabilityRoman stresses the value of adopting tools like QuickBooks and Ramp to improve financial management. By integrating these systems, businesses can achieve better visibility and control over their financial operations.The Importance of Proactive BudgetingRoman recommends reviewing budgets quarterly and using tools like virtual cards to manage vendor-specific spending. This approach ensures businesses stay aligned with their financial goals and avoid unnecessary expenses.Shifting from Compliance to StrategyAccounting is no longer just about compliance. Roman advocates for using financial insights to drive strategy, helping businesses identify opportunities for growth, reduce costs, and optimize performance."Data is the new currency.
